Daily Itinerary and Activities
The five-day retreat kicks off with an initiation and detoxification process on the first day. Participants begin with a Coca Leaves reading and an Ayahuasca Ceremony.
Day two focuses on internal and external cleansing, with a Wachuma Ceremony and a guided nature walk.
On the third day, guests can choose between Ayahuasca or Wachuma for reflection and meditation.
Spiritual healing continues on day four with a Wachuma Ceremony, an Offering to Pachamama, and group sharing.
The retreat concludes on the fifth day with optional continuation of ceremonies.

The retreat package includes several specialized services and offerings.
These include the Ayahuasca ceremony with medicinal volcanic water, a choice of ancient Inca techniques, lodging in private or double rooms for 5 days and 4 nights, and transportation from Cusco to the retreat temple and back.
Participants will have access to specialized shamans or masters and all ritual elements and offerings are included.
The retreat’s staff are fluent in Quechua, Spanish, and English, ensuring seamless communication throughout the experience.
